lenc语言
① 急!!!! c语言问题:求出数组中长度为len的子序列的和的最大值,并将该子序列输出。
#include<stdio.h>
#defineN20
intmain()
{
intinput[N];
inti,j,index=0,len;
intsum=0,max=0;
for(i=0;;i++)
{
scanf("%d",&input[i]);
if(input[i]==0)
break;
}
scanf("%d",&len);
for(j=0;j<len;j++)
sum+=input[j];
max=sum;
for(j=1;j<i-len;j++)
{
sum=(sum-input[j-1]+input[j-1+len]);
if(max<sum)
{
max=sum;
index=j;
}
}
printf("和最大的子序列为:");
for(i=index;i<index+len;i++)
printf("%d",input[i]);
printf(" 其和为:%d",max);
return0;
}
② len在c语言中什么意思
输入缓冲区的长度
在坐标轴上的两个点<x1,y1> <x2,y2>之间的长度
③ C语言 int len( )求大神解释
这个只是函数名称,可以用其他的,但是不能是关键字。
纠正两个错误,第一、scanf("%s",s1);要改成scanf("%s",&s1);,下面的对s2的输入类似。
len(s1)相当与计数器,他的返回值代表你输入的字符串的长度。比如你输入s1=I am a student.则返回值为15,注意是到student.那个点的后面才是结束。比较的时候他已经是一个值了。
④ C语言,len&1什么意思
len是一个变量让len和1按位做与运算,在这里实际上len&1的作用是:将len按二进制展开,看其最后一位是0还是1,亦即len是偶数还是奇数
⑤ 请问一下这里的LEN什么意思(C语言)
你没有把该拍的全拍出来啊。这个LEN,在前面应该有定义,它应该是一个整数值。在这里是要申请内在空间的字节数。
⑥ c语言中len什么意思
不是在C语言中是什么意思
而是在这段程序中是什么意思
#define len(x1,y1,x2,y2) sqrt((x1-x2)*(x1-x2)+(y1-y2)*(y1-y2))定义了一个宏,用来计算2个点(x1,y1)和(y1,y2)间的直线距离
⑦ c语言中strlen、str、len分别指的是什么意思
strlen -- 计算字符串长度的库函数名。
str -- 通常,程序员喜欢用它作 字符串 变量名。它是 string(英文词 字符串 的缩写)
len -- 通常,程序员喜欢用它作 变量名。它是 length(英文词 长度 的缩写)。
例如:
char str[20]="I am a student";
int len;
len = strlen(str);
printf("the string length is: %d",len);
⑧ C中的LEN什么意思
strlen是计算字符串长度的函数
j=strlen(str)-1 计算出str的长度减1
明白了吧
strlen
原型:extern int strlen(char *s);
用法:#include <string.h>
功能:计算字符串s的(unsigned int型)长度
说明:返回s的长度,不包括结束符NULL。
举例:
// strlen.c
#include <syslib.h>
#include <string.h>
main()
{
char *s="Golden Global View";
clrscr();
printf("%s has %d chars",s,strlen(s));
getchar();
return 0;
}